A healthy gas flame should burn a crisp, clean blue. A lazy yellow flame indicates incomplete combustion, dirty burner air shutters, or carbon monoxide hazard. Have Water Heater Repair Team inspect the burner assembly immediately.
The anode rod is a magnesium or aluminum core inside the tank that attracts corrosive minerals, sacrificing itself to prevent the steel tank from rusting. It should be inspected every 2 to 3 years and replaced when more than 50% depleted.

Fluctuating shower temperatures can result from mineral buildup restricting water heater flow, a failing pressure-balancing shower valve cartridge, or simultaneous hot water usage exceeding system capacity.
